What is the Complaint Intake Form?
The Complaint Intake Form serves as a vital tool for Meritus members to report any issues or concerns they may have. This form allows members to communicate grievances effectively, ensuring that their voices are heard in the healthcare system.
Key components of the form include personal information, such as member name, ID, and contact details, along with thorough details regarding the complaint itself. By collecting this information, the form plays a crucial role in the grievance process.

Who is eligible to use the Complaint Intake Form?
Any member of Meritus who wishes to report a complaint about their healthcare services is eligible to use this form.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Complaint Intake Form?
While specific deadlines may not be mentioned, it is advisable to submit your complaint as soon as possible to ensure prompt resolution.
How can I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ed Complaint Intake Form through pdfFiller by choosing the submission option within the platform, or by downloading and sending it to the relevant department.
What supporting documents are required with the form?
You may need to attach any relevant documentation that supports your complaint, such as previous correspondence or clinical records.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all personal information is accurate, and double-check that you have provided sufficient details about the complaint to avoid processing delays.
What is the processing time for complaints submitted through this form?
Processing times can vary, but complaints are typically acknowledged within a few days, and follow-up communications may occur soon after.
What if I have concerns not covered by the Complaint Intake Form?
If your concerns are more complex or require legal advice, consider consulting a specialized advocate or attorney for assistance beyond the scope of this form.
